The correct size relationship of the eight planets in our solar system, from largest to smallest, is Jupiter, Saturn, Uranus, Neptune, Earth, Venus, Mars, and Mercury. Jupiter is the largest planet, while Mercury is the smallest. The size ranking is based on the planets' equatorial diameters.
